Abstract
A method of systematic investigation of the influence of element parameters on the desired properties of a linear dynamical system-a frequency filter in particular-is described. The so-called coupling (or vertex) graphs are utilized. One of the results is the partition of a set of parameters into disjoint sets. Within these sets, it is possible to vary the parameters independently to obtain the required circuit behavior
